About Andrea Cominola

Andrea Cominola is an Associate Editor for the Journal of Water Resources Planning and Management and an Assistant Professor at Technische Universität Berlin, specializing in Smart Water Networks. He has contributed to numerous research projects and publications in the field of urban water management and has received recognition for his early career research excellence.

Current Position at Technische Universität Berlin

Andrea Cominola has served as an Assistant Professor at the Chair of Smart Water Networks at Technische Universität Berlin since 2018. In this role, Cominola leads a research group comprising seven PhD students and research assistants, along with three graduate students. The focus of the research group includes urban water and energy demand modeling and management. Cominola's work at the university emphasizes the application of innovative technologies and methodologies in the field of water resources.

Editorial Roles in Water Management Journals

Andrea Cominola has held editorial positions in notable journals related to water management. She has been an Associate Editor for the Journal of Water Resources Planning and Management at the American Society of Civil Engineers since 2019. Additionally, she served as Associate Editor for the Institution of Civil Engineers' Water Management journal from 2020 to 2023. Research Contributions and Publications

Cominola has authored 15 scientific publications in peer-reviewed international journals and contributed to two book chapters. Her research focuses on areas such as leakage and anomaly detection, behavioral modeling, data mining, and machine learning applied to water and human-environment systems analysis. She has also delivered over 50 publications and presentations at international conferences, showcasing her contributions to the field.

Awards and Recognition

In 2020, Andrea Cominola was awarded the Early Career Research Excellence (ECRE) biennial award by the International Environmental Modelling and Software Society (iEMSs).
